The red wine Pio della Rocca, vintage 2001 from the winery Adriano Kaufmann has been rated in 2015 by Martin Kilchmann with 93 Falstaff points. It is a wine made from the region Canton of Ticino in Switzerland.

Tasting Notes

93
Tasting from 19.02.2015: Martin Kilchmann

Vivid, rich, imperceptibly matured red. Intense bouquet with subtle notes of tire, savoury, with hints of coffee, tar, red berries, reminiscent of Bordeaux. Juicy attack on the palate, medium-bodied, still pithy tannins, fresh acidity, vivid aromatics. Good length. Fresh, somewhat rustic wine that has retained its resilience.
